Revisit the most compelling mysteries explored over the past 15 years of "Ancient Aliens." Experts like Giorgio Tsoukalos, David Childress, William Henry, and Jason Martell engage in conversations around Ancient Astronaut Theory in each episode.

About Ancient Aliens: Origins

Ancient Aliens: Origins is a documentary series on History. The show first aired on Oct 7, 2024 and currently has 2 seasons and 25 episodes. Ancient Aliens: Origins has been renewed and is returning for more episodes. It has a rating of 4.5/10 based on 2 votes.
